Distribution Function and Balance of the Number of Electrons in the Double Layer of an Arc Discharge in Mercury Vapor

An electric double layer in gas-discharge plasma in mercury vapor has been studied. The currentvoltage characteristic and electron energy distribution function are measured in anode plasma of an arc discharge in mercury vapor. The distribution function curves of thermal electrons have been obtained. The structure of the layers of space charges has been experimentally studied, and the relationship between the potential distribution and the electron energy distribution function with this structure was established. It is revealed that the potential in collisionless plasma exceeds the equivalent electron temperature by an order of magnitude.
